Memory Consolidation
The process by which short-term memories are transformed into long-term memories, making them more stable and durable in the brain.
Consolidation Mnemonics
Techniques aimed at strengthening the memory's ability to retain and recall information, often by organizing data in a more meaningful or manageable way.
Visual Mnemonics
Memory aids that use vivid imagery to link information for easier recall.
Allan Paivio
A psychologist best known for his dual-coding theory, which posits that visual and verbal information are processed and stored differently in the memory.
